Our tiger nuts are sourced from certified organic cultivation in Niger. They are cultivated according to traditional methods, using only rainwater and no additional irrigation, and thrive in the hot, dry climate. The intense sun during the summer months in Niger contributes to the abundance of nutrients found within the small tubers, and their uniquely sweet and nutty flavour.
Our supplier is a family-run collective of local farmers that has existed for over 20 years. The collective not only works to protect nature through its sustainable cultivation practices, but also pays fair wages which exceeds far from the industry's minimum wage requirements.
The tiger nuts are not roasted, only gently dried. This allows them to retain their full raw food quality and the entire spectrum of valuable ingredients. Once dried, tiger nuts can be stored for a long period of time. They are then shipped to Spain, where they get gently milled into a fine flour.
